The Kováèov hills, also known as the Burda cliffs, are an excellent place to hike if you are looking for one of the best views of Esztergom and the Basilica. The volcanic mountain range, also known as the “secessionist Börzsöny”, has a unique microclimate that delights hikers with a profusion of wild flowers in spring. The route, which can also be followed as a circular route, is varied, with wooded, grassy and rocky terrain. At several points you can admire a magnificent panorama of the Danube and the mountains opposite.
